[Koha-bugs] [Bug 33606] Access to ERM requires parameters => 'manage_sysprefs'

bugzilla-daemon at bugs.koha-community.org bugzilla-daemon at bugs.koha-community.org
Fri May 12 13:02:26 CEST 2023


https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=33606

--- Comment #9 from Martin Renvoize <martin.renvoize at ptfs-europe.com> ---
I think the user/permissions/permify approach is best left to bug 32986.  We're
mixing requirements here.

As for configuration keys themselves.. I'm more torn now.. I can see both
sides.. it's really nice to have consistency.. but should that consistency be
permission names being consistent across DB/Controller/API/TT vs consistenct
between different API endpoints.

I like Jonathans suggestion (without permissions added).. but at the same time
I can see as we move to more and more vue in the client we may just want to
look cross module for preferences and then the overlapping keys could get
confusing?

-- 
You are receiving this mail because:
You are watching all bug changes.


More information about the Koha-bugs mailing list